begin process at 2012 05 26 17:28:35
  Trouver un code source :
 
dans
 
Accueil > Forum > 

SQL

 > 

Autre

 > 

Débutant(s)

 > 

Je n'obtiens pas le résultat escompté avec ma requête


Derniers messages déposésPoser une question dans le forum ou lancer une discussion

Je n'obtiens pas le résultat escompté avec ma requête

mercredi 21 janvier 2009 à 19:52:58 | Je n'obtiens pas le résultat escompté avec ma requête

beegeezzz

Bonjour tout le monde,

J'ai créé cette chaine SQL :

[code]SELECT DISTINCT parametre.nom, parametre.id, valeur_parametre.valeur FROM parametre INNER JOIN valeur_parametre ON parametre.id = valeur_parametre.ref_parametre[/code]

J'obtiens ce résultat :

Requête1
Requête1
nomidvaleur
Direction du vent2Est (E)
Direction du vent2Nord (N)
Direction du vent2Nord-Est (N-E)
Direction du vent2Nord-Ouest (N-O)
Direction du vent2Ouest (O)
Direction du vent2Sud (S)
Direction du vent2Sud-Est (S-E)
Direction du vent2Sud-Ouest (S-O)
État du ciel5Couvert
État du ciel5Ensoleillé
État du ciel5Nuageux
État du ciel5Peu nuageux
État du ciel5Pluvieux
Force du vent3Faible
Force du vent3Fort
Force du vent3Modéré
Humeur du professeur6Bonne
Humeur du professeur6Excellente
Humeur du professeur6Mauvaise
Humeur du professeur6Moyenne
Saison1Automne
Saison1Été
Saison1Hiver
Saison1Printemps
Température4Caniculaire
Température4Chaud
Température4Frais
Température4Froid
Température4Gel
Température4Tempéré
Température4Très chaud

J'aurais voulu obtenir ce genre de réponse : Sauriez-vous me dire comment je peux faire svp ? Merci d'avance. beegeezzz


Requête1
Direction du vent
Est (E)
Nord (N)
Nord-Est (N-E)
Nord-Ouest (N-O)
Ouest (O)
Sud (S)
Sud-Est (S-E)
Sud-Ouest (S-O)
Requête1
Etat du ciel
Couvert
Ensoleillé
Nuageux
Peu nuageux
Pluvieux
mercredi 21 janvier 2009 à 20:09:20 | Re : Je n'obtiens pas le résultat escompté avec ma requête

nhervagault

Administrateur CodeS-SourceS
Salut,

1 Peux -tu indiquer le type de base de données.

Je ne comprends pas trop le resultat que tu veux?
Peux-tu mieux expliquer?
mercredi 21 janvier 2009 à 20:19:03 | Re : Je n'obtiens pas le résultat escompté avec ma requête

beegeezzz

Salut,

Merci pour ta réponse.

Je travaille avec Access 2003 et VB6

J'obtiens ceci :

Direction du vent
Est
Direction du vent
Nord-Est
Direction du vent
Nord

J'aimerais juste obtenir

Direction du vent
Est
Nord
Est-Nord

Voici ma requête :

sql = "SELECT DISTINCT parametre.nom, parametre.id,valeur_parametre.valeur,parametre.type_entrant FROM parametre INNER JOIN valeur_parametre ON parametre.id = valeur_parametre.ref_parametre"

Merci d'avance pour ton aide.

beegeezzz
mercredi 21 janvier 2009 à 20:28:02 | Re : Je n'obtiens pas le résultat escompté avec ma requête

nhervagault

Administrateur CodeS-SourceS
Peut etre un truc du genre :

SELECT DISTINCT parametre.nom as [direction du vent], parametre.id,valeur_parametre.valeur,parametre.type_entrant FROM parametre INNER JOIN valeur_parametre ON parametre.id = valeur_parametre.ref_parametre
WHERE parametre.id  = 2

Si tu veux 3 tables en resulat, c'est impossible sans avoir 3 requetes
mercredi 21 janvier 2009 à 20:34:24 | Re : Je n'obtiens pas le résultat escompté avec ma requête

beegeezzz

Salut,

Merci pour ta réponse.

Je veux juste que la valeur de ce paramètres => parametre.nom n'apparaisse qu'une seule fois.

Je pense que je devrais vérifier avec un recordset si la valeur existe ou pas.

Qu'en penses-tu ?

beegeeezzzz
mercredi 21 janvier 2009 à 20:53:03 | Re : Je n'obtiens pas le résultat escompté avec ma requête

nhervagault

Administrateur CodeS-SourceS
Et dans la meme colonne ?
C'est ca le resultat de la requete que tu veux

Nom du champs
==============
Etat du ciel
Couvert
Ensoleillé
Nuageux
Peu nuageux
Pluvieux
Direction du vent
Est (E)
Nord (N)
Nord-Est (N-E)
Nord-Ouest (N-O)
Ouest (O)
Sud (S)
Sud-Est (S-E)
Sud-Ouest (S-O)

Si c'est ca que tu veux c'est compliqué
il faut le faire dans le code vb tu auras moins de probleme



Cette discussion est classée dans : valeur, parametre, direction, tat, ouest


Répondre à ce message

Sujets en rapport avec ce message

Récuperer les noms, types, etc... d'un parametre d'une procedure stockée [ par Arthenius ] Hello tout le monde,Sous SQL serveur et/ou Mysql je souhaiterais pouvoir récupérer les paramêtres d'une procédure stockées.Grosso modo je veux pouvoir Sql et disparition de valeurs [ par sky_striker ] Bonjour dans mon programme j'utilise un champ particulier dans mes tables que j'ai appellé la valeur inconnue.Cette valeur porte l'id 0 dans toute mes requete SQL aider mois SVP [ par spoque ] Bonjour Voici mon problème: $valeur= odbc_exec( $cnx, "(SELECT (COUNT (ID)*10) FROM Users WHE Serveur : Msg 7619, Niveau 16, État 1, Ligne 1 L'exécution d'une opération de texte intégral a échoué. Une clause de la requête ne contient que des mots ignorés. [ par karn ] Bonjour je fais des requete de recherche sur texte integral, sous SQL servers  quand je tape 'le' ou ce genre de mot 'noise'il me sort cette erreur et select replace [ par yan_j ] bonjour,je cherche a savoir comment faire pour lorsque je passe une requete select sur une table qu'il me retourne 0 lorsque la valeur et M et 1 lorsq probleme avec requete selection? [ par firas_tn ] Salut a tous :)j'ai une table ou il ya deux champs le 1er NE et le 2eme est ospf, le probleme c'est que je n'ai pas trouvé de requete pour me sélectio Comment mettre une valeur cachée ligne par ligne [ par dpfort ] Bonsoir, Je cherche à mettre une valeur cachée en mise à jour, ligne par ligne en fonction du N°d'identifiant. C'est à dire je ne donne pas la possibi retourner une valeur par defaut [ par Balbrolock ] Boujour,voila j'ai un petit probleme, je suis sous access 97 et il ne semble pas possible d'utiliser les fonctions "IF..." ou "CASE ... THEN..."et du création de tables ms sql server ou msde [ par penchu ] Bonjour à tous, j'ai une base de données access qui reprend beaucoup trop d'informations concernant des pièces de rechanges pour machines de productio Ordonner selon une valeur [ par Isengard ] Bonjour ! J'ai un petit problème assez énervant ! Je fais un système de réféncement d'évenement avec génération d'une frise chronologique qui fait ap


Nos sponsors


Sondage...

CalendriCode

Mai 2012
LMMJVSD
 123456
78910111213
14151617181920
21222324252627
28293031   

Consulter la suite du CalendriCode

A découvrir



 
Développement réalisé par Nicolas SOREL (Nix) avec l'aide de : Cyril DURAND et Emmanuel (EBArtSoft), Merci à Vincent pour ses précieux conseils.
CodeS-SourceS.com© Toute reproduction même partielle est interdite sauf accord écrit du Webmaster
CodeS-SourceS.com© est une marque déposée tous droits réservés

Google Coop CodeS-SourceS Google Coop CodeS-SourceS
Temps d'éxécution de la page : 1,622 sec (3)

Nous contacter | Annoncer sur CodeS-SourceS | Mentions légales